Márquez 'gave it all' for Czech GP pole

– Reigning World Champion Marc Márquez says he "give it all" as he collected pole position for the Czech Grand Prix at Brno.Márquez almost lost control of his Repsol Honda RC213V through Turn 3 on his first run and trailed team-mate Dani Pedrosa by just 0.026s.Márquez regrouped for his second effort and moved clear of Pedrosa, who was unable to respond on his final run, as the elder Spaniard slipped behind Yamaha's Valentino Rossi."I'm very happy with today because I knew that making the pole would be tough, as I normally struggle at this track, but I tried for it anyway," said Márquez."I felt good already with the first tyre, even if I nearly crashed as...
